1. Understanding Dry Gas Filters
1.1 Functionality and Purpose
Dry gas filters are specialized filtration devices designed to remove moisture, contaminants, and particulates from gas streams, ensuring clean and dry gas supply. They employ various filtration media, such as activated carbon, silica gel, and molecular sieves, to effectively capture and trap impurities.

1.2 Key Features and Benefits
Moisture Removal: Dry gas filters effectively remove ...
... moisture from gas streams, preventing corrosion, ice formation, and operational issues in gas systems.
Contaminant Filtration: These filters capture particulates, oil droplets, and other contaminants, ensuring clean and high-quality gas for downstream processes and equipment.
Extended Equipment Life: By removing impurities, dry gas filters help prolong the lifespan of gas system components, such as valves, regulators, and instrumentation, reducing maintenance and replacement costs.
Enhanced Safety: Clean and dry gas supply minimizes the risk of equipment malfunctions, leaks, and accidents, ensuring safe and reliable operation of gas systems.
2. Spring Loaded Regulators: Precision Pressure Control
2.1 Operation and Functionality
Spring-loaded regulators are pressure control devices designed to regulate gas flow and maintain constant outlet pressure, regardless of fluctuations in inlet pressure or flow rates. They utilize a spring mechanism to modulate the opening of the regulator valve, adjusting gas flow to achieve the desired outlet pressure.

2.2 Advantages and Applications
Stable Pressure Control: Spring-loaded regulators offer stable and precise pressure control, ensuring consistent gas supply to downstream equipment and processes.
Fast Response: These regulators respond quickly to changes in inlet pressure or demand, maintaining optimal pressure levels with minimal overshoot or undershoot.
Versatility: They are suitable for a wide range of gas applications, including natural gas distribution, industrial processes, laboratory equipment, and research facilities, where precise pressure regulation is essential for performance and safety.
3. Synergy in Gas System Optimization
3.1 Combined Benefits
When used together, dry gas filters and spring-loaded regulators offer synergistic benefits that optimize gas system performance and reliability. Dry gas filters remove impurities and moisture from gas streams, while spring-loaded regulators ensure precise pressure control, resulting in clean, regulated, and consistent gas supply for various applications.

3.2 Applications
Dry gas filters and spring-loaded regulators find applications across diverse industries, including oil and gas, petrochemicals, pharmaceuticals, and food processing. In oil and gas production, for example, Dry Gas Filtersa are used to remove moisture and contaminants from natural gas streams, while spring-loaded regulators maintain stable pressure levels in pipelines and production facilities.
